Mavericks Stumble in Orlando

November 22, 2016 - ECHL (ECHL)
Kansas City Mavericks News Release


ORLANDO, Fla. - The Missouri Mavericks saw their three-game winning streak put to a halt on Tuesday night in Orlando. Despite jumping out to the early lead, the Mavericks surrendered six unanswered goals and fell by a 7-2 final. The loss dropped Missouri's record to 6-8-1 on the season.

On Monday the Mavericks' power play didn't have much of a chance to get on track. The Solar Bears committed just one penalty and the Mavs couldn't convert the chance. Tuesday night, though, was a different story with Missouri's power play cashing in early. Ryan Obuchowski worked himself open at the point and wristed the puck on net with Rocco Carzo camped out in front. Carzo tipped it home for his fourth goal of the season 5:30 in. Orlando, though, answered back 39 seconds later to tie it on a Joe Perry marker and then took the lead at 14:16 on a shot by Brett Findlay that was originally ruled no goal.

Things went sideways for the Mavericks in the second period as they were out-shot 18-6 and surrendered four goals. Perry netted his second of the night at the 2:30 mark by tipping in Jon Jutzi point shot, and he bookended the scoring by finishing the hat trick at 15:33. In between Perry's goals were markers by Johnny McInnis and Eric Faille. The Mavericks had a couple of chances to dent the lead late in the frame but Kevin Tansey's attempt from the doorstep was turned away and Radoslav Illo was denied on a breakaway.

Missouri found a spark early in the third when Dan Correale potted his first pro goal 43 seconds in. The Mavericks also turned to Ville Husso to replace Robinson in goal and the rookie from Finland was sharp. He stopped the first 17 shots he faced in the frame, but was dinged for a goal with just under five minutes left. Austin Block deflected a shot from the right wing over Husso's shoulder and into the net for his first goal of the season.

Robinson shouldered the loss with 23 saves against 29 shots, while Husso stopped 20 of 21 in relief. The Mavericks ended the night 1-for-2 on the power play and 2-for-2 on the penalty kill.
